#cb2ce2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cb2ce2 is composed of 79.6% red, 17.3%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.2% cyan, 80.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 292.4 degrees, a saturation of 75.8% and a lightness of 52.9%. #cb2ce2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ff58ff with #9700c5.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#cb2ce2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cb2ce2 has RGB values of R:203, G:44,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0.81,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 13315298.
| Hex triplet | cb2ce2 | #cb2ce2 |
|---|---|---|
| RGB Decimal | 203, 44, 226 | rgb(203,44,226) |
| RGB Percent | 79.6, 17.3, 88.6 | rgb(79.6%,17.3%,88.6%) |
| CMYK | 10, 81, 0, 11 | |
| HSL | 292.4°, 75.8, 52.9 | hsl(292.4,75.8%,52.9%) |
| HSV (or HSB) | 292.4°, 80.5, 88.6 | |
| Web Safe | cc33cc | #cc33cc |
| CIE-LAB | 51.827, 79.997, -58.69 |
|---|---|
| XYZ | 39.255, 19.991, 73.738 |
| xyY | 0.295, 0.15, 19.991 |
| CIE-LCH | 51.827, 99.217, 323.734 |
| CIE-LUV | 51.827, 55.509, -99.206 |
| Hunter-Lab | 44.711, 78.474, -66.484 |
| Binary | 11001011, 00101100, 11100010 |

Shades and Tints of #cb2ce2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c020d is the darkest color, while #fefb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#cb2ce2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d7f8f is the less saturated color, while #e010fe is the most saturated one.
